Broomall, Pa. and Philadelphia — Federal Realty Investment Trust has signed four new tenants to shopping centers in metro Philadelphia. Dave’s Hot Chicken and Crave Cookies will open at Northeast Shopping Center in Philadelphia, leasing 2,995 and 1,279 square feet, respectively. Additionally, J. Crew Factory and Honeygrow will open locations at Lawrence Park Shopping Center, a retail center located in Broomall, roughly 30 miles outside Philadelphia. J. Crew will open a 4,150 square-foot-store and Honeygrow will occupy 1,999 square feet. All of the tenants are scheduled to open this year.

Greenwich, Conn. and Jacksonville, Fla. — Jacksonville-based REIT Regency Centers (NASDAQ: REG) has agreed to acquire Urstadt Biddle Properties (NYSE: UBA) in an all-stock transaction valued at $1.4 billion. Urstadt Biddle Properties is a REIT based in Greenwich that primarily invests in shopping centers. The combined company will have a market capitalization of approximately $11 billion and total enterprise value of approximately $16 billion. Charlotte, N.C. — Providence Group Capital (PGC) has acquired two properties located at 2429 and 2511 South Tryon St. in Charlotte’s South End neighborhood. Totaling roughly 1.3 acres, the properties feature three existing buildings comprising more than 17,500 square feet. Tenants at the buildings include Euro Cars South End, A&T Auto Body Shop and Paws Whiskers & Wags. PGC has purchased 15 properties in the same section of South End over the past 18 months. Houston — Hospitality group Noble 33 has announced plans to open two restaurant concepts at The Pavilion at The Allen shopping center in Houston. Toca Madera will occupy 11,103 square feet with a seat count of 393, and Meduza Mediterrania will comprise 9,732 square feet with a 289-seat occupancy. The openings are scheduled for this fall and early next year, respectively. Noble 33’s in-house design firm Monochrome Concept oversees both concepts. Abel Design Group will provide architecture and design services and Construction Concepts will handle construction of the restaurants.

Gaithersburg, Md. — WRS Real Estate Investments has successfully rezoned a 100-acre site in Gaithersburg that houses Lakeforest Mall. The Gaithersburg City Council approved the rezoning of the site for mixed-use as well as a sketch plan of the future development. WRS purchased the core of the 1.1 million-square-foot regional mall in 2019. In 2022, the developer purchased the mall’s remaining department stores: J.C. Penney, Lord & Taylor, Sears and Macy’s. Moreno Valley, Calif. — Faris Lee Investments has brokered the $4.6 million sale of Woodstock Plaza, a retail strip center located in Moreno Valley. The center was 75 percent occupied at the time of sale. Shaun Riley and Nick Miller of Faris Lee represented the undisclosed seller in the all-cash transaction. A private investor acquired the property.

Greenville, S.C. — Sprouts Farmers Market will open a 25,000-square-foot store at North Hills Shopping Center in Greenville. Originally built in 1975, the retail center is currently undergoing renovations including updates to facades, landscaping, patios, storefronts and parking lot repairs. Construction of the Sprouts is scheduled to begin this year, with the opening planned for 2024. This marks the second location for the brand in the Greenville market.  Aston Properties is the landlord.
